Digestive enzyme supplements can be beneficial for people with enzyme deficiencies, helping them to digest food and absorb nutrients. However, most healthy individuals don't require extra enzymes. Combining digestive enzymes and probiotics is generally safe, and some studies suggest that probiotics may even enhance the effects of enzyme supplementation. The International Scientific Association for Probiotics and Prebiotics defines probiotics as living microorganisms that, when taken in adequate amounts, can provide health benefits.

These microorganisms, which are mainly bacteria but also include yeasts, are found in fermented foods, added to other food products, and available as dietary supplements. However, not all probiotic products on the market have been proven to be beneficial. DBR is a probiotic and digestive enzyme supplement that has been studied in a mouse model. The results showed that DBR reduced harmful LDL levels and increased beneficial HDL levels. In addition, DBR had in vitro effects that were consistent with cholesterol-lowering activity.

These findings are promising for the potential use of DBR in the treatment of hypercholesterolemia.
